Comprehensive and quantitative analysis for controlling the physical/chemical states and particle properties of nanodiamonds for biological applications†
S. Sotoma,K. Akagi,R. Igarashi,H. Tochio,Y. Harada,M. Shirakawa
RSC Advances Pub Date : 01/13/2015 00:00:00 , DOI:10.1039/C4RA16482B
Abstract

The physical/chemical states and properties of nanodiamonds subjected to thermal annealing and air oxidation, which are indispensable processes for the preparation of fluorescent nanodiamonds, were investigated. Specifically, the weight loss, particle size, crystal quality, chemical bonding states of carbon and oxygen, zeta potential, dispersibility, and fluorescent and optically detected magnetic resonance (ODMR) properties were determined using X-ray diffraction (XRD) analysis, transmission electron microscopy (TEM), elemental analysis, dynamic light scattering, Raman analysis, X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y (XPS), IR spectroscopy, and a home-made fluorescence and ODMR microscope. The study focused on small-sized nanodiamonds (∼50 nm), which are applicable for biological research. The obtained results should be useful for controlling the mutually-related physical/chemical states and properties of diamond nanoparticles.
